Output 0226d23aefc28e70bbe3d8a4c813bba2cb0a1583a3ff47caabe4e4642095ca5e:1

value
12062020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91c0f53d4c7faaebff762e6493e146725f98e8e OP_EQUAL
address
3L2PMjdYUg7gCDAw722jhf44MqNBvtGqhp
transaction
0226d23aefc28e70bbe3d8a4c813bba2cb0a1583a3ff47caabe4e4642095ca5e
confirmations
498824
spent
true